Selecting the Right Sheeting Material for Your Roof
Your roof is your home's first line of defense against the elements. That's why choosing the right sheeting material is crucial for its longevity. With so many options available, it can be challenging to know where to begin.
To help you make an savvy decision, here's a summary of some popular sheeting materials and their advantages:
* **Asphalt Shingles:** These are the most widely-used roofing choices. They are relatively budget-friendly, simple to install, and come in a selection of colors and styles.
* **Metal Roofing:** Metal roofs are known for their strength and ability to withstand severe weather conditions. They also have a long life expectancy and can be recycled at the end of their duration.
* **Tile Roofing:** Tile roofs are a traditional choice that adds beauty to homes. They are also very resilient and can last for many years with proper upkeep.
When deciding the right sheeting material, it's important to consider your budget, climate, aesthetic preferences, and the overall design of your home.

Durability of Corrugated Iron: Ideal for Industrial Roofing
Corrugated iron, renowned for its exceptional strength and durability, has become a popular choice utilized by industrial building owners seeking robust roofing solutions. Its ability to withstand harsh weather conditions, including heavy rainfall, strong winds, and temperature fluctuations, makes it a perfect candidate with demanding applications. The corrugated design not only improves its structural integrity but also provides efficient water runoff, preventing leaks and prolonging the lifespan of the roof.
